重庆分公司,新征程启航
为企业提供网站建设、域名注册、服务器等服务
1、从表面上看,很容易误解empty()函数是判断字符串是否为空的函数,其实并不是,我也因此吃了很多亏。empty()函数是用来测试变量是否已经配置。若变量已存在、非空字符串或者非零,则返回 false 值;反之返回 true值。
创新互联专注为客户提供全方位的互联网综合服务,包含不限于成都网站建设、网站建设、高唐网络推广、小程序设计、高唐网络营销、高唐企业策划、高唐品牌公关、搜索引擎seo、人物专访、企业宣传片、企业代运营等,从售前售中售后,我们都将竭诚为您服务,您的肯定,是我们最大的嘉奖;创新互联为所有大学生创业者提供高唐建站搭建服务,24小时服务热线:13518219792,官方网址:www.cdcxhl.com
2、empty() 判断一个变量是否被认为是空的。当一个变量并不存在,或者它的值等同于 FALSE,那么它会被认为不存在。 如果变量不存在的话,empty()并不会产生警告。
3、PHP empty()函数,作用:检测变量是否申明或者设置。若变量已设置,并且变量不为空,不为零,则返回 false 值;反之返回 true值。
mysql查看字段是否为空的方法: sql 标准中不同的数据库,函数用法是不同用的,今天在使用中发现mysql 中的查询排名的函数在MySQL中是不支持top的,这个top函数是sql server 的函数。
以Mysql数据库为例。在存储过程中使用判断一个参数,例参数为a.fromtrn_res_coursewarea where1=1and IF(vtitleisNULL,0=0,a.titlelikeCONCAT(%vtitle%));vtitle是参数。
判断NULL用is null或者 is not null,sql语句里可以用ifnull函数来处理。判断空字符串‘’,要用 =或者 ,sql语句里可以用if(col,col,0)处理,即当col为true时(非null,及非)显示否则打印0。
);##2471 =就是存的空字符串;is null 就是默认的。由于是后来新加的字段,默认为null,所以历史数据都为null。表中加上这个字段后,再落库的数据就是空字符串了。根据自己的需求选用脚本,第三个是适合我的。
CUrlValidator – url验证属性:allowEmpty – 是否为空 defaultScheme – 默认的URI方案 pattern – 正则表达式 validSchemes – 清单应视为有效的URI计划。
1、=就是存的空字符串;is null 就是默认的。由于是后来新加的字段,默认为null,所以历史数据都为null。表中加上这个字段后,再落库的数据就是空字符串了。根据自己的需求选用脚本,第三个是适合我的。
2、假如expr1 不为 NULL,则 IFNULL() 的返回值为 expr1; 否则其返回值为 expr2。IFNULL()的返回值是数字或是字符串,具体情况取决于其所使用的语境。
3、NULLIF(expr1,expr2),如果expr1=expr2成立,那么返回值为null,否则返回值为expr1的值。